SEA Games athletes, coaches get free admission to Angkor Wat


Cambodia’s Prime Minister Hun Sen has offered all foreign athletes and coaches at the SEA Games free admission to Angkor Wat.

Phnom Penh Post quoted him as saying Monday: “After the games, if athletes want to visit Angkor Wat, they will not be required to buy tickets, but will be admitted for free. I want to make this clear.

“Cambodia may be a small country, but it has a big heart.”

Tickets to enter the Angkor Archeological Park cost foreigners US$37-72 depending on the time of day.

The temple complex attracts millions of visitors every year from all over the world, and was declared a UNESCO world heritage site in 1992.

Cambodia is hosting the 32nd SEA Games from May 5 to 17.
